As passionate supporters of independent music, we wholeheartedly endorse the Brunnsvik Music Festival—a vibrant celebration of artistry and community spirit. Held on June 27–28, 2025, at the scenic Brunnsvik Hotell & Konferens in Ludvika, Sweden, this festival offers a unique experience away from the commercial mainstream.
What sets Brunnsvik apart is its commitment to authenticity. The festival operates without backing from major corporations or public funding, relying instead on the dedication of local organizers and the support of music enthusiasts. This grassroots approach ensures that the focus remains on the music and the community that surrounds it.
The 2025 lineup boasts an impressive array of talent:
-
Jesper Lindell with Brunnsvik Sounds and Brunnsvik Horns: Performing both nights, bringing their soulful sound to their home turf.
-
Per Persson and Nya Packet: Featuring Niclas Frisk, reuniting for the first time since 2014.
-
Vilma Flood: Known for her dark, vibrating voice and acclaimed album “Flood.”
-
Dylan LeBlanc and Judy Blank: International artists adding a global flair to the festival.
-
Emerging talents like Caspar Camitz, H.Self, and Isak Benjamin, showcasing the future of independent music.
In collaboration with DALAPOP and Brunnsvik Folkhögskola, the festival also features a smaller stage highlighting up-and-coming artists such as Wittmar, The Showlins, Julia Siraj, and more .
